Home Minister Amit Shah arrives in Agartala, to address poll rallies in Tripura, Manipur on Monday

Union Home Minister Amit Shah landed at the Maharaja Bir Bikram (MBB) Airport in Agartala on a special flight at 9 pm on Sunday. Thereafter, the senior BJP leader checked into a private hotel on the outskirts of the city where he would be staying the night. He is scheduled to address poll rallies in Tripura and Manipur on Monday.

Speaking to indianexpress.com, a senior party leader said Shah would fly to Kumarghat in North Tripura district on Monday morning, where he is scheduled to address a major poll rally.

Kumarghat comes under the East Tripura Parliamentary constituency, which is reserved for tribal candidates.

He would, thereafter, fly to Imphal to address another election rally. The Union home minister would also be meeting Manipur Chief Minister N Biren Singh, and Manipur BJP president A Sharda Devi, among other party leaders.

Meanwhile, Prime Minister Narendra Modi is scheduled to address a rally at the Swami Vivekananda Maidan in Agartala on April 17.

Tripura has two Parliamentary constituencies – West Tripura and East Tripura. Voting for the first seat would be held on April 19 and the second seat on April 26.
